Output 21f32142a1326899dfba07687e5519ed621d22b7a05742c899f739902a5d9919:3

value
139361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 019cc41733e0b9bde34fd19801bb52afeb94aa1a OP_EQUAL
address
31qYQ2WHRZUYAKqLCHEemQTwJCPJgStKrq
transaction
21f32142a1326899dfba07687e5519ed621d22b7a05742c899f739902a5d9919
spent
true